Payroll export change, effective next cycle: Tillhouse moves from fixed-width PAYX files to the new column-delimited PXF-2 format. Old parsers will silently truncate the expanded tax fields — update before the cutover. Validation tooling lives in the payroll-tools repo; run it against every export until sign-off. Legacy format ends after two parallel cycles. Questions about field mappings go to the export maintainer.

pager mailbox: lamius@norvagrid.corp

**Ticket: VANT-2291 — Signature check failing on admin bulk-edit bundle**

For weekly sync: the bulk-edit feature bundle for the Vantry admin table fails signature verification on staging. Root cause appears to be the bundle being re-zipped after signing, altering the digest. Fix is to sign as the final build step. To reproduce verification locally, use the staging signing key below.

signing key of hahig-bagap = bky9_ZhQykenTx

Heads up: the Larkspur build moved to the hermetic Vexel toolchain last week, so anything fetching from the network mid-build will now fail hard. If a customer reports "sandbox violation" errors, it's almost always an undeclared dependency — tell them to add it to the manifest instead of disabling the sandbox. Caches are per-toolchain now, so first builds are slow; that's expected. When escalating, grab the token from the failed run and paste it below.

pipeline stamp: htk4_66df

Future maintainers should know that ownership has shifted twice: the report originated with the Logistics Insights group and now sits with the Fleet Analytics pod in the Marlowe Hill office. For schema questions, consult the Tankline runbook first; it documents every column and its unit conventions. For anything the runbook does not cover, including access requests and anomaly investigations, contact the current report steward.

escalation mailbox, kaweg-kahif: druwyn.sordor@nelvroworks.corp

Hello support team — quick handover on Pellwick canary gating. Canaries auto-promote only when error rate stays under 0.5% for thirty minutes and latency holds steady; otherwise the gate freezes and pages the on-call. If you need to manually re-trigger a gated deploy, the tooling requires the deploy key, which is recorded immediately below.

deploy key for yadup-badug: bky6_rLH3qD